# Approvals: Job Queue Replacement

The homegrown Wickfield queue is being retired in favor of Drayline. Migration runs per-tenant; dual-dispatch stays on until parity checks pass two consecutive weeks. No new consumers on Wickfield, period. Cutover for each tenant requires one approval. Approval authority currently sits with the person named below.

signatory, kahip-tadug: Rusox Jorius Casdor

**Ticket: Tracing config drift across Pellarook services**

Support team: several microservices are emitting traces with mismatched sampling rates, so cross-service request traces appear incomplete in the dashboard. This is configuration drift, not an outage — the orders and billing services were redeployed without the updated tracing settings. Until the fleet is reconciled, expect gaps. The correct baseline consists of the following configuration values.

config for bahop-baduf:
[kasion]
team = lamath
access_code = ac_d807e5
host = kasion.paliqcloud.corp
port = 4000
owner = julix.tamvan
peer = frair.qorvelsoft.local

Ticket: Editors in the Quillmark wiki can view restricted pages after role downgrade. Reproduced on staging by demoting a user from Curator to Reader; cached session retains old permissions for up to an hour. Workaround: force logout via admin panel. Fix lands in the next patch. The affected build is identified by the token below.

pipeline stamp: htk31_dc1e0e1cc2b58aaf152d86379a867b9

// Max points a single ledger entry can carry in Perksmith.
// Yes, someone once tried to credit 2 billion points in one go
// (thanks, load test) and the reconciler cried. Keep this cap in
// sync with the redemption service or the weekly sync will hear
// about it again. If you bump it, rebuild both services together.
// The ledger build this cap was validated against is tokened below.

build token for bageg-yahof: htk3_673